900字范文,内容丰富有趣,生活中的好帮手!
900字范文 > php读取mysql中文数据出现乱码的操作【PHP】

php读取mysql中文数据出现乱码的操作【PHP】

时间:2022-11-28 21:23:34

相关推荐

php读取mysql中文数据出现乱码的操作【PHP】

后端开发|php教程

php,读取mysql,乱码

后端开发-php教程

1.PHP页面语言本身的编码类型不合适,这时候,你直接在脚本中写的中文肯定是乱码,不用说数据库了

解决方法:选择’UTF8’或者’gb2312’,这样客户浏览器会自动选择并出现正确的中文显示。注意:’UTF8’或者’gb2312’都可以正确显示中文的。

2.数据库MySQL中的编码类型不正确。

解决方法:创建数据库的时候,MySQL 字符集选择’UTF8’,MySQL 连接校对选择utf8_general_ci,这样创建的数据库用来存储中文肯定没有问题,

否则,你的中文首先在MySQL中就是乱码,更不要期望它会给你在PHP页面中显示正确。

3.与平时的脚本编辑环境有关。比如,有些内容是自己用word写的,有些是用记事本写的,有些用editplus、ultraplus等文本编辑器。有时候就直接在DW中写中文了,

商业源码,Ubuntu有ssr吗,tomcat 配置局域网,爬虫网络项目,如何识别php骗术,大东区一站式抖音seo优化要求lzw

解决方法:尽量用同一种编辑器。如果是拷贝来得既有的内容,建议用ultraplus中的编码转换功能把它转换成utf8或者gb2312。

永利国际时时彩源码,vscode内联汇编,ubuntu 软重启,web 访问tomcat,sqlite ord函数,南昌网站建设服务器,jq 一对多表格插件,前端主流框架6,爬虫配件价格,php初级培训班,seo关键词推广怎么样,欧美国际货运网站模板,网页 音频播放器,橙色网站后台模板,移动端购物车静态页面,宿舍管理系统.net案例,二维码核销程序实现lzw

到底转换成什么类型并不重要,关键要求你的PHP WEB应用程序中的编码要一致就行。

4.编程访问 MySQL时,建议添加一行代码:mysql_query(“SET NAMES ‘GBK”);

httpwebrequest 获取源码,ubuntu把etc权限,网站怎么用tomcat打开,selenium网络爬虫,php开发驻场价格,丰都智能化SEO推广大概多少钱lzw

本内容不代表本网观点和政治立场,如有侵犯你的权益请联系我们处理。
网友评论
网友评论仅供其表达个人看法,并不表明网站立场。